Date: Tue, 24 Aug 2021 17:12:38 +0800 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20210824091243.9393-11-billy_tsai@aspeedtech.com> (raw) In-Reply-To: <20210824091243.9393-1-billy_tsai@aspeedtech.com> Make driver to support ast2600 adc device. - Use shared reset controller - Complete the vref configure function - Add the model data for ast2600 adc Signed-off-by: Billy Tsai <billy_tsai@aspeedtech.com> --- drivers/iio/adc/aspeed_adc.c | 106 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-- 1 file changed, 100 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-) diff --git a/drivers/iio/adc/aspeed_adc.c b/drivers/iio/adc/aspeed_adc.c index 1c87e12a0cab..ea3e9a52fcc9 100644 --- a/drivers/iio/adc/aspeed_adc.c +++ b/drivers/iio/adc/aspeed_adc.c @@ -1,6 +1,6 @@ // S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0-only /* - * Aspeed AST2400/2500 ADC + * Aspeed AST2400/2500/2600 ADC * * Copyright (C) 2017 Google, Inc. * Copyright (C) 2021 Aspeed Technology Inc. @@ -14,6 +14,7 @@ #include <linux/module.h> #include <linux/of_platform.h> #include <linux/platform_device.h> +#include <linux/regulator/consumer.h> #include <linux/reset.h> #include <linux/spinlock.h> #include <linux/types.h> @@ -73,6 +74,7 @@ struct aspeed_adc_model_data { struct aspeed_adc_data { struct device *dev; const struct aspeed_adc_model_data *model_data; + struct regulator *regulator; void __iomem *base; spinlock_t clk_lock; struct clk_hw *clk_prescaler; @@ -208,14 +210,80 @@ static void aspeed_adc_clk_disable_unprepare(void *data) clk_disable_unprepare(clk); } +static void aspeed_adc_reg_disable(void *data) +{ + struct regulator *reg = data; + + regulator_disable(reg); +} + static int aspeed_adc_vref_config(struct iio_dev *indio_dev) { struct aspeed_adc_data *data = iio_priv(indio_dev); + int ret; + u32 adc_engine_control_reg_val = + readl(data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); if (data->model_data->vref_fixed) { data->vref = data->model_data->vref_fixed; return 0; } + + data->regulator = devm_regulator_get_optional(data->dev, "vref"); + if (!IS_ERR(data->regulator)) { + ret = regulator_enable(data->regulator); + if (ret) + return ret; + ret = devm_add_action_or_reset( + data->dev, aspeed_adc_reg_disable, data->regulator); + if (ret) + return ret; + data->vref = regulator_get_voltage(data->regulator); + /* Conversion from uV to mV */ + data->vref /= 1000; + if ((data->vref >= 1550) && (data->vref <= 2700)) + writel(adc_engine_control_reg_val | + FIELD_PREP( + 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E, + 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E_EXT_HIGH), + data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); + else if ((data->vref >= 900) && (data->vref <= 1650)) + writel(adc_engine_control_reg_val | + FIELD_PREP( + 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E, + 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E_EXT_LOW), + data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); + else { + dev_err(data->dev, "Regulator voltage %d not support", + data->vref); + return -EOPNOTSUPP; + } + } else { + if (PTR_ERR(data->regulator) != -ENODEV) + return PTR_ERR(data->regulator); + ret = of_property_read_u32(data->dev->of_node, + "aspeed,int_vref_mv", &data->vref); + if (ret < 0) { + dev_warn(data->dev, + "Using default vref: internal 2500 mv"); + data->vref = 2500; + } + if (data->vref == 2500) + writel(adc_engine_control_reg_val | + FIELD_PREP(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E, + 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E_2500mV), + data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); + else if (data->vref == 1200) + writel(adc_engine_control_reg_val | + FIELD_PREP(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E, + ASPEED_ADC_REF_VOLTAGE_1200mV), + data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); + else { + dev_err(data->dev, "Voltage %d not support", data->vref); + return -EOPNOTSUPP; + } + } + return 0; } @@ -279,7 +347,7 @@ static int aspeed_adc_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) if (ret) return ret; - data->rst = devm_reset_control_get_exclusive(&pdev->dev, NULL); + data->rst = devm_reset_control_get_shared(&pdev->dev, NULL); if (IS_ERR(data->rst)) { dev_err(&pdev->dev, "invalid or missing reset controller device tree entry"); @@ -297,10 +365,14 @@ static int aspeed_adc_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) return ret; if (data->model_data->wait_init_sequence) { + adc_engine_control_reg_val = + readl(data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); + adc_engine_control_reg_val |= + FIELD_PREP(ASPEED_ADC_OP_MODE, + ASPEED_ADC_OP_MODE_NORMAL) | + ASPEED_ADC_ENGINE_ENABLE; /* Enable engine in normal mode. */ - writel(FIELD_PREP(ASPEED_ADC_OP_MODE, - ASPEED_ADC_OP_MODE_NORMAL) | - ASPEED_ADC_ENGINE_ENABLE, + writel(adc_engine_control_reg_val, data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); /* Wait for initial sequence complete. */ @@ -326,6 +398,8 @@ static int aspeed_adc_probe(struct platform_device *pdev) return ret; adc_engine_control_reg_val = + readl(data->base + ASPEED_REG_ENGINE_CONTROL); + adc_engine_control_reg_val |= ASPEED_ADC_CTRL_CHANNEL | FIELD_PREP(ASPEED_ADC_OP_MODE, ASPEED_ADC_OP_MODE_NORMAL) | ASPEED_ADC_ENGINE_ENABLE; @@ -376,9 +450,29 @@ static const struct aspeed_adc_model_data ast2500_model_data = { .num_channels = 16, }; +static const struct aspeed_adc_model_data ast2600_adc0_model_data = { + .model_name = "ast2600-adc0", + .min_sampling_rate = 10000, + .max_sampling_rate = 500000, + .wait_init_sequence = true, + .scaler_bit_width = 16, + .num_channels = 8, +}; + +static const struct aspeed_adc_model_data ast2600_adc1_model_data = { + .model_name = "ast2600-adc1", + .min_sampling_rate = 10000, + .max_sampling_rate = 500000, + .wait_init_sequence = true, + .scaler_bit_width = 16, + .num_channels = 8, +}; + static const struct of_device_id aspeed_adc_matches[] = { { .compatible = "aspeed,ast2400-adc", .data = &ast2400_model_data }, { .compatible = "aspeed,ast2500-adc", .data = &ast2500_model_data }, + { .compatible = "aspeed,ast2600-adc0", .data = &ast2600_adc0_model_data }, + { .compatible = "aspeed,ast2600-adc1", .data = &ast2600_adc1_model_data }, {}, }; M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(of, aspeed_adc_matches); @@ -395,5 +489,5 @@ static struct platform_driver aspeed_adc_driver = { module_platform_driver(aspeed_adc_driver); MODULE_AUTHOR("Rick Altherr <raltherr@google.com>"); -M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Aspeed AST2400/2500 ADC Driver"); +MODULE_DESCRIPTION("Aspeed AST2400/2500/2600 ADC Driver"); MODULE_LICENSE("GPL"); -- 2.25.1
